Output 134f9415f88c56279e3d26cc7e4d39be1ec17bb2db57ed0c1dc00a2f96cd10ec:80

value
303260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f03bab744a96153c34cb9c1de420f8d1de2e110 OP_EQUAL
address
3DGcD2VoUqKteJywGxCiL1RHcTPLT2f8Uj
transaction
134f9415f88c56279e3d26cc7e4d39be1ec17bb2db57ed0c1dc00a2f96cd10ec
confirmations
237517
spent
true